Gearbox Senior Principal Engineer (M/F/D)

Remote · USA Full-time New today

Job Description

Summary The Gearbox Senior Principal Engineer (SPE) is responsible for the overall technical underwriting and acceptance of design, development, and implementation associated with gearboxes, gearbox components and cooling systems in wind turbines. You will define rigor for acceptance of the design decisions for gearbox components including gears, bearings, structures, lubrication and cooling systems. You will work together with the Chief Consulting Engineers (CCE) to set and execute a strategy associated with design processes, field issue resolution, and design tools and technology. You will collaborate with design teams, cross-functional teams and other designated experts across mechanical and related disciplines to achieve desired outcomes. You will mentor and develop engineering talent, creating technical depth within the gearbox domain. This leadership position requires technical proficiency and adept problem-solving skills while developing fundamental capabilities for organizational advancement

Job Description

Responsibilities: Provide technical leadership and guidance to the design teams associated with gearbox within the Wind engineering team throughout the project lifecycle - from concept design thru design development into product launch and installed fleet operations. Accountable for technical underwriting of the components / subsystems, and consequently, accountable for the design itself. Ensure technical rigor in design reviews, root cause analysis, design methods and tools. Identify and deliver improvements in engineering design practices gearbox + gearbox systems and cooling systems to enable engineering design execution that results in safe, high quality products and services. Assist the design team in the optimization of the design ensuring compliance with industry standards, safety regulations, and customer requirements. Identify and bring forward continuous improvement in engineering design processes with a focus on safety and quality by working with design teams, CTHs, and cross functional teams. Provide technical support and expertise to internal and external stakeholders, including customers, suppliers, and regulatory authorities. Engage in relevant industry regulations and standards committees to influence the outcome of regulations and standards. Conduct risk assessments and assist teams in developing mitigation strategies to address technical challenges and ensure safe, high-quality products and services. Partner with Machine Head CCE and Machine Head Subsystem Leader to identify technology needs and support technology development to address those needs. Foster a culture of collaboration, knowledge sharing, and professional growth through coaching & mentoring for controlled title holders and broader engineering team in your discipline. Working with people leaders, mentor and develop technical talent. Required Qualifications: Bachelor’s Degree from an accredited university or college in mechanical engineering OR equivalent knowledge and experience Major experience in the application of mechanical engineering to electro-mechanical products. Prior relevant technical leadership experience guiding teams through the design process to deliver safe, high-quality products. Desired Characteristics: Strong technical expertise in wind turbine mechanical subsystems and/or components with demonstrated ability to design and own engineering outcomes regarding safety, quality, and fulfillment of customer needs. Demonstrated ability to lead multidisciplinary engineering teams, including remote teams, through rigorous requirements flow down, design assessments, accident scenario reviews, root cause assessments. Proven track record of complex issue resolution by coordinating cross-functional teams and demonstrating analytical problem-solving skills bringing to bear tools such as failure modes and effects analysis (FMEA), reliability engineering, RCA 8D process, etc. Knowledge of wind turbine industry standards and regulations as it pertains to fabricated structures. Experience in project management by creating a clear, executable path from high level objectives, and demonstrating operational execution rigor by ensuring the objectives are realized. Demonstrated commun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to communicate complex technical concepts clearly and concisely to individuals at all levels of the organization while ensuring transparency and gaining alignment with internal/external stakeholders. Track record of curiosity and a strong passion for identifying and turning new ideas, technologies, and methodologies into product differentiated outcomes. Experience with coaching, mentoring and developing technical engineering talent to guide their professional growth and career advancement.
